+// Fixes #3422
+object Test {
+
+ def main(args: Array[String]): Unit = {
+ val arr = Array.range(0,10)
+ val map = arr groupBy (_%2)
+ val v1 = map(0)
+ val v2 = map(0)
+ // this should hold, of course, assuming also that group by returns a regular
+ // map implementation, and does nothing fancy - and it should return just a
+ // hash map by default.
+ assert(v1 eq v2)
+ }
+
+}
